ZIP 61910 and ZIP 61917 are ZIP Code areas in Illinois.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 61910 has the higher population (4,910 vs 411 in ZIP 61917). ZIP 61910 has the higher median household income ($83,173 vs $60,500 in ZIP 61917). ZIP 61910 has the higher median home value ($147,500 vs $88,600 in ZIP 61917).
